"The Grapes of Wrath" (1940). Stars Henry Fonda.

"The Fighting 69th" (1940). Stars James Cagney, Pat O'Brien.

"The Philadelphia Story" (1940). Stars Cary Grant, Katharine Hepburn, James Stewart.

"The Great Dictator" (1940). Stars Charles Chaplin.

"His Girl Friday" (1940). Stars Cary Grant, Rosalind Russell.

"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de" (1941). Stars Spencer Tracy, Ingrid Bergman, Lana Turner.

"High Sierra" (1941). Stars Humphrey Bogart.

"The Maltese Falcon" (1941). Stars Humphrey Bogart.

"Casablanca" (1942). Stars Humphrey Bogart, Ingrid Bergman, Claude Rains.

"Flying Tigers" (1942). Stars John Wayne.

"The Man Who Came to Dinner" (1942). Stars Bette Davis, Monty Wooley.

"Yankee Doodle Dandy" (1942). Stars James Cagney.

"Now, Voyager" (1942). Stars Bette Davis.

"Destination Tokyo" (1943). Stars Cary Grant.

"The Keys of the Kingdom" (1944). Stars Gregory Peck.

"Double Indemnity"(1944). Stars Fred MacMurray, Barbara Stanwyck, Edward G. Robinson.

"To have and Have Not" (1944). Stars Humphrey Bogart, Lauren Bacall.

"Thirty Seconds Over Tokyo" (1944). Stars Spencer Tracy.

"The Fighting Seabees" (1944). Stars John Wayne.

"Arsenic and Old Lace" (1944). Stars Cary Grant.

"Lifeboat" (1944). Stars Tallulah Bankhead, William Bendix.

"Spellbound" (1945). Stars Ingrid Bergman, Gregory Peck.

"Lost Weekend" (1945). Stars Ray Milland, Jane Wyman.

"Our Vines Have Tender Grapes" (1945). Stars Edward G. Robinson.

"The Corn Is Green" (1945). Stars Bette Davis.

"Back to Bataan" (1945). Stars John Wayne.

"Mildred Pierce" (1945). Stars Joan Crawford.

"They Were Expendable" (1945). Stars Robert Montgomery, John Wayne.

"The Best Years of Our Lives" (1946). Stars Myrna Loy, Fredric March, Dana Andrews.

"The Big Sleep" (1946). Stars Humphrey Bogart, Lauren Bacall.

"Notorious" (1946). Stars Cary Grant, Ingrid Bergman, Claude Rains.

"My Darling Clementine" (1946). Stars Henry Fonda, Walter Brennan.

"Angel and the Badman" (1947). Stars John Wayne, Gail Russell.

"The Ghost and Mrs. Muir" (1947). Stars Gene Tierney, Rex Harrison.

"Mr. Blandings Builds His Dream House" (1948). Stars Cary Grant, Myrna Loy.

"Key Largo" (1948). Stars Humphrey Bogart, Edward G. Robinson.

"Fort Apache" (1948). Stars John Wayne, Henry Fonda.

"Sorry, Wrong Number" (1948). Stars Barbara Stanwyck, Burt Lancaster.

"White Heat" (1949). Stars James Cagney.

"Twelve O'Clock High" (1949). Stars Gregory Peck.

"Adam's Rib" (1949). Stars Spencer Tracy, Katharine Hepburn.

"She Wore a Yellow Ribbon" (1949). Stars John Wayne.
